Transaction 71ab228a45c13bbf69f6a4a07e6e6db38524fab08ca7da40f7addf97aeb23a76
1 Input
2 Outputs
- 71ab228a45c13bbf69f6a4a07e6e6db38524fab08ca7da40f7addf97aeb23a76:0
- 71ab228a45c13bbf69f6a4a07e6e6db38524fab08ca7da40f7addf97aeb23a76:1
value 1809798
address 12A5u5XDwa3nyena2TqFU6q8ZrV6w7kiwC
value 2769739492
address 15uufTMucU4vGTgECaZUbNsSuFdSMuKfaf